Why does "Starting sendmail" take so long at boot up


I'm having a problem with Fadora Core 2. When I boot up, and it's going through the initialization there is a halt about halfway through for about 2-3 minutes.
Does anyone know why the line "starting sendmail" takes forever to "OK"

This is more of a general response than a specific answer to your problem but i hope that it still helps....

When i get problems with scripts, I quite often make a copy of the script and insert debug messages.

e.g.

date >> /tmp/delete
echo "a useful bit of text" >> /tmp/delete

That way, boot up as normal and when the boot process is complete then you can inspect the file /tmp/delete and by looking at the times and messages, you might hopefully have a good chance at working out where the delays are in the sendmail script.

$50 says you've changed your network configuration. This problem is normally symptomatic of the server's hostname being incorrectly changed. ensure that your local hostname is set in /etc/hosts
Code:
127.0.0.1 localhost localhost.localdomain kevslinuxbox
and restart sendmail. if that doesn't do it, there will be more detailed into added to the system log, /var/log/messages
